It is among the major questions with which Canada will have to grapple as it prepares to chair the Council next year, notes the Walter and Duncan Gordon Foundation, a Canadian public policy organization. The Arctic Council is the only international organization that gives indigenous peoples a formal place at the table.

The Marine Environment Protection Committee (MEPC) of the International Maritime Organization (IMO) has approved mandatory requirements for ships to record and report their fuel consumption. IMO said that the move sends a clear signal about its commitment to climate change mitigation. —IMO Secretary-General Kitack Lim.

Alberta, Canada’s Climate Change and Emissions Management (CCEMC) Corporation is providing C$46 million (US$45 million) in funding to support six new carbon capture and storage and cleaner technology projects in the Canadian oil sands region.
